How do you call a method asynchronously using a delegate?
Delegates enable you to call a synchronous method in an asynchronous manner. When you call a delegate synchronously, the Invoke method calls the target method directly on the current thread. If the BeginInvoke method is called, the common language runtime (CLR) queues the request and returns immediately to the caller.
How do you call a method asynchronously?
The simplest way to execute a method asynchronously is to start executing the method by calling the delegate’s BeginInvoke method, do some work on the main thread, and then call the delegate’s EndInvoke method. EndInvoke might block the calling thread because it does not return until the asynchronous call completes.
What happens if you don’t await async?
The call to the async method starts an asynchronous task. However, because no Await operator is applied, the program continues without waiting for the task to complete. If you don’t await the task or explicitly check for exceptions, the exception is lost. If you await the task, its exception is rethrown.
Can promise be synchronous?
Promises aren’t exactly synchronous or asynchronous in and of themselves. When you create a promise the callback you pass to it is immediately executed and no other code can run until that function yields.

How do you write async method in Java?
- The first way to implement async in Java is to use the Runnable interface and Thread class which is found from JDK 1.0.
- run() is a void method and it can’t return any result from a thread, but if we need the result of a computation happening on a different thread than main we will need to use Callable interface.
What is asynchronous method call?
Asynchronous Method Call. Definition – What does Asynchronous Method Call mean? An asynchronous method call is a method used in .NET programming that returns to the caller immediately before the completion of its processing and without blocking the calling thread.
What is meant by syncronous and asynchronous?
In computer programming, asynchronous operation means that a process operates independently of other processes, whereas synchronous operation means that the process runs only as a result of some other process being completed or handed off.
